首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我在一个特定的文件位置有100个受密码保护的excel工作簿(2016),有2个密码需要解锁。

在这个特定的文件位置有100个受密码保护的Excel工作簿(2016),其中有2个密码需要解锁。为了解锁这些密码保护的Excel工作簿,您可以采取以下步骤:

  1. 使用Excel VBA宏解锁密码:通过编写Excel VBA宏代码,您可以自动化解锁密码保护的Excel工作簿。您可以使用VBA宏中的Workbook.Unprotect方法来解除工作簿的密码保护。具体的代码示例如下:
代码语言:txt
复制
Sub UnlockWorkbooks()
    Dim wb As Workbook
    Dim password1 As String
    Dim password2 As String
    
    password1 = "password1" ' 第一个密码
    password2 = "password2" ' 第二个密码
    
    ' 遍历文件夹中的所有Excel文件
    Dim file As String
    file = Dir("C:\Your\File\Path\*.xlsx") ' 文件夹路径
    
    Do While file <> ""
        Set wb = Workbooks.Open("C:\Your\File\Path\" & file, , , , password1) ' 打开工作簿
        
        ' 如果第一个密码无法解锁,则尝试第二个密码
        If wb.ProtectStructure Then
            wb.Unprotect password2
        Else
            wb.Unprotect password1
        End If
        
        ' 在这里可以执行其他操作,例如修改工作簿内容
        
        wb.Close SaveChanges:=True ' 保存并关闭工作簿
        file = Dir
    Loop
End Sub

请注意,上述代码中的"C:\Your\File\Path\"应替换为您实际的文件夹路径,"password1""password2"应替换为实际的密码。

  1. 使用第三方工具解锁密码:除了使用Excel VBA宏,还可以使用一些第三方工具来解锁密码保护的Excel工作簿。这些工具通常具有更强大的解锁功能,并且可以处理大量的Excel文件。一些常用的工具包括PassFab for Excel、Excel Password Recovery等。您可以在官方网站上找到这些工具,并按照说明解锁密码保护的Excel工作簿。
  2. 密码破解:如果您忘记了密码,并且没有备份密码,您可以尝试使用密码破解工具来恢复密码。这些工具使用暴力破解或字典攻击等方法来尝试破解密码。然而,这种方法可能需要较长的时间,并且并不保证成功。一些常用的密码破解工具包括Passper for Excel、Excel Password Cracker等。

需要注意的是,解锁密码保护的Excel工作簿可能涉及到法律和道德问题。在尝试解锁密码之前,请确保您有合法的权限和正当的理由。此外,建议您在解锁密码之前备份所有受密码保护的Excel工作簿,以防止数据丢失。

对于云计算领域的相关产品和服务,腾讯云提供了一系列解决方案,包括云服务器、云数据库、云存储、人工智能等。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Workbook工作簿对象方法(一)

2、参数字符串如果指定是已有的excel文件,那么新建文件会以该excel文件为模板创建新工作簿。新工作簿模板工作簿后面加有规律数字。...(此处用了with语句,可以方便增加其他属性更改。) 二、工作簿对象open方法 使用EXCLE文件时,VBA代码中打开工作簿是通过workbooks集合open方法。...open方法实际14个参数,但常用较少,先介绍常见open方法,即只加必须参数filename参数,参数filename为excel文件完整路径。...3、参数ReadOnly可选,如果设置其值为True,将在只读模式下打开工作簿。 4、参数Password可选,指定打开保护工作簿需要密码。...如果忽略该参数但是工作簿密码保护,则会提示用户输入密码。 其他如果需要用到可以参考excel帮助文件。 ---- 本节主要介绍工作簿对象常用方法add和open方法,后续会继续介绍其他方法。

6.3K40

Excel小技巧之轻松添加.sjs文件格式

导入/导出.sjs文件时,可以通过这两个类来定制包含/排除特定功能。...shape.TextFrame.Direction = TextDirection.Stacked; 支持双面打印 - 该特性仅适用于.NET版本 有时候使用者需要在一页两面打印一个包含长工作工作簿...该枚举共有四个选项,用户可以根据需要选择打印工作簿方式: Duplex.Default:表示打印机默认双面打印设置。 Duplex.Simplex:表示单面打印。...密码未知情况下处理密码保护文件 GcPdf允许不指定密码情况下处理密码保护文件。...加载密码保护文件后,您可以执行以下操作而无需指定密码: 读取/写入不基于PDF字符串对象属性,例如: 您可以获取/设置CheckBoxField或RadioButtonField值。

19220
  • excel常用操作大全

    如果菜单中未显示最近使用文件名,请取消“最近使用文件列表”前复选框。 3.EXCEL中输入“1-1”和“1-2”等格式后,将成为日期格式,如1月1日和1月2日。该怎么办?...5.如果一个Excel文件中有多个工作表,如何将多个工作表同时设置为相同页眉和页脚?如何一次打印多个工作表? EXCEL菜单视图-页眉和页脚中,您可以设置页眉和页脚来标记信息。...打开工作簿文件”菜单中选择“另存为”,选择“工具”-“常规选项”,根据用户需要分别输入“打开权限密码”或“修改权限密码”,按“确定”退出。...然后“工具”菜单中选择“保护”命令,选择“保护工作表”,根据提示输入密码两次后退出。注意:不要忘记你一个密码”。如果您想修改这些保护单元格内容,您需要输入密码。...之后,打印表格看起来是一样。 25.如果忘记了工作表保护密码怎么办?如果您想使用保护工作表并忘记密码什么办法吗?是的。

    19.2K10

    ExcelVBA-ADO-SQL-001连接数据库

    IMEX是用来告诉驱动程序使用Excel文件模式,其值0、1、2三种,分别代表导出、导入、混合模式。...但仅仅这种设置并不可靠,IMEX=1只确保某列前8行数据至少有一个是文本项时候才起作用,它只是把查 找前8行数据中数据类型占优选择行为作了略微改变。...数据区域也可以用Excel中定义名称表示,假如有个工作簿作用范围数据区名称datarange,查询语句为: "SELECT * FROM [datarange]" 如果数据区名称作用范围是工作表,需要加上工作表名...:"SELECT *FROM [sheet1$datarange]" 密保工作簿: 如果Excel工作簿密码保护,即使通过提供正确密码与连接字符串,也无法打开它来进行数据访问。...ADODB.Connection") Set Rst =CreateObject("ADODB.Recordset") PathStr = ThisWorkbook.FullName '设置工作簿完整路径和名称

    2.1K60

    VBA: 为worksheet 设置密码和解除密码

    文章背景: 在工作中,有时候需要工作内容设置保护,避免数据被误修改,同时又希望可以通过宏命令,实现数据处理自动化。...此时,我们可以宏命令中添加相应代码:程序执行前,解除密码程序结束后,设置密码。...1 判断工作表是否处于保护状态 ProtectContents是工作属性,用于判断工作簿某张表是否处于保护状态。...参数具体使用见文末参考资料[5]。 Protect方法所有参数都是可选;Password参数可以不提供,表示没有设置密码保护excel工作表。...其余部分参数对应是“保护工作表”对话框中显示“允许此工作所有用户进行选项”,如下图所示: 值得一提是,保护工作表之前,需要保护单元格区域设置锁定。

    2.6K20

    【改进和增强Microsoft Office应用程序】ExtendOffice软件产品介绍

    每种样式中,可以更改字体样式和每个选项卡名称以适合您偏好(要应用这些更改,您将需要关闭并重新启动Microsoft Office)。...Office选项卡在修改后文档或工作簿文件名中标有星号(*),以指示其修改状态。...Kutools for Excel简介Kutools for Excel一个便捷Excel加载项,具有300多种高级功能,可将各种复杂任务简化为Excel几次单击。...二、Kutools Plus选项卡01、工作簿和表格组工作簿和表格组包含工作簿工作表、合并(工作表)、表合并、拆分数据、格式转换器、拆分工作簿工作表设计、复印机等功能和栏目02、安全组安全组包含密码管理器...04、Outlook中批量回复多封电子邮件Kutools for Outlook 提供了一个方便工具,可以帮助快速批量回复多封相同内容邮件,这样你就不用一一回复邮件了,只需要选中所有邮件,然后使用指定模板回复邮件即可一次

    11.2K20

    zloader再次升级检测逃避措施

    所有人都必须熟悉这些古老宏代码。 2020 年 4 月初时,宏代码仍然相当整洁: ? 随后,Trickbot 增加了隐藏工作簿、随机位置写入宏等检测逃避手段让分析变得更加困难: ?...时至今日,@ffforward 发布 Twitter 描述了一个 zloader 恶意文档。乍一看该文档没什么异常,没有任何隐藏工作簿密码保护宏。...而如果你查看 Sheet2 内容并缩小比例尺,则会看到分散各处 Excel 4.0 宏代码。 ? 寻找起点 困难是找到宏代码执行起始位置。...这意味着确实找对了起始位置,幸运是 @c0ntrol_z 撰写了如何找到混淆 auto_open 标签内容,最终隐藏 Excel 命名管理器中找到了起始位置标签(详见 @control_z...此时,就可以单元格 C2004 处看到起始位置了。 ? 检测逃避 发现了起始位置后,就可以开始逐步执行宏代码了。

    61420

    压缩包密码破解工具ARCHPR

    1、软件介绍 ARCHPR是一款强大又专业密码恢复工具,软件主要是用于解密RAR压缩包密码,它能够帮助用户轻松解锁各种带有密码压缩包文件解锁密码保护ZIP和RAR档案!...完美底层优化有助于更快地完成工作。 能够保证 一小时之内恢复特定类型压缩文件。...如果使用字典类型破解先下载字典文件,自行网上查找 步骤:选择要破解压缩包->选择攻击类型->选择字典->开始 3)掩码破解 已知道密码某个位置字符 掩码默认为:?例如:掩码为:www.???....com 范围选小写a-z 从www.aaa.com 跑到www.zzz.com 4)明文攻击 明文攻击是一种较为高效攻击手段,大致原理是当你不知道一个zip密码,但是你zip中一个已知文件(...文件大小要大于12Byte)或者已经通过其他手段知道zip加密文件某些内容时 因为同一个zip压缩包里所有文件都是使用同一个加密密钥来加密,所以可以用已知文件来找加密密钥,利用密钥来解锁其他加密文件

    12.4K51

    VBA: 打开带密码Excel文件

    文章背景:想要通过VBA打开一份带密码Excel文件,然后文件内填入信息。前述要求可以借助workbook.open来实现。 1....Origin], [Delimiter], [Editable], [Notify], [Converter], [AddToMru], [Local], [CorruptLoad]) Filename 要打开工作簿文件名...Format 如果 Microsoft Excel 打开文本文件,则由此参数指定分隔符。数值为5,表示没有分隔符。 Password 一个字符串,包含打开保护工作簿所需密码。...WriteResPassword 一个字符串,包含写入保护工作簿所需密码。 2. 示例代码 通过VBA实现功能:打开带密码Excel文件,并在文件内填入信息。...Option Explicit Sub test() '打开带密码excel文件 Dim xlapp1 As Excel.Application Dim xlbook1

    4.4K21

    VBA实用小程序49: 列出所有打开工作簿VBA模块和过程

    学习Excel技术,关注微信公众号: excelperfect 有时,我们可能需要知道工作簿中有哪些模块和相应过程。...Jon Peltier改编了VBA过程,可以列出当前所有已经打开工作簿中所含有的VBA模块和过程清单。输出工作表中,前两行为模块所在工作簿名称和工程名称。...并且,代码会绕过保护VBA工程,同时如果工作簿中没有代码,也会在输出工作表中说明。...图1 运行GetVBAProcedures过程,的当前环境中输出如下图2所示。 ?...图2 从图2中可以看出,当前打开了3个工作簿,其中两个没有保存也没有代码,另外工作簿就是GetVBAProcedures过程代码所在工作簿2个模块3个过程。

    4.1K20

    Python下Excel批量处理工具:从入门到实践

    日常办公中,Excel表格处理是一项常见且繁琐任务。当需要处理大量Excel文件时,手动操作不仅效率低下,还容易出错。因此,开发一款Excel批量处理工具成为了一个迫切需求。...Python是一种解释型、面向对象、动态数据类型高级程序设计语言。Python中,可以使用第三方库来操作Excel文件。常用openpyxl和pandas。...('output.xlsx')在这个示例中,首先创建一个Excel工作簿。...合并与拆分:OpenPyXL支持多个工作表和单元格合并、拆分和复制等操作,方便用户对Excel文件进行复杂编辑。安全性:该库支持工作簿工作表和单元格级别的密码保护,确保数据和机密信息安全。...要使用OpenPyXL库,用户需要先安装它。安装方法多种,最常见是使用Python包管理器pip进行安装。

    19310

    Python下Excel批量处理工具:从入门到实践

    日常办公中,Excel表格处理是一项常见且繁琐任务。当需要处理大量Excel文件时,手动操作不仅效率低下,还容易出错。因此,开发一款Excel批量处理工具成为了一个迫切需求。...Python是一种解释型、面向对象、动态数据类型高级程序设计语言。Python中,可以使用第三方库来操作Excel文件。常用openpyxl和pandas。...('output.xlsx')在这个示例中,首先创建一个Excel工作簿。...合并与拆分:OpenPyXL支持多个工作表和单元格合并、拆分和复制等操作,方便用户对Excel文件进行复杂编辑。安全性:该库支持工作簿工作表和单元格级别的密码保护,确保数据和机密信息安全。...要使用OpenPyXL库,用户需要先安装它。安装方法多种,最常见是使用Python包管理器pip进行安装。

    33410

    用前端表格技术构建医疗SaaS 解决方案

    因此,对于医疗卫生组织而言,最大挑战便是如何通过一个强大数据共享基础平台,来实现技术连接以及协同工作。...为了确保EHR数据准确性和安全性,并让它们不同医疗卫生提供者之间进行交互,需要借助SaaS 、区块链或API组件等新兴技术来搭建对一组多样化公共和私人数据收集系统,完成对健康调查、行政登记、计费记录和电子病历等数据收集工作...使用 Excel 管理数据,势必会影响工作流程,造成共享文件安全风险,以及文档版本控制问题。...通过将SpreadJS嵌入应用程序中,不仅可以为用户提供了一种直接与工作簿交互方式,还提供了可以触发工作簿保存任何更改事件连接,获取这些事件连接后,便可以将更改存储在后端数据库中。...除此之外,SpreadJS 还内置了一个满足数据安全需要应用接口,即支持导入/导出密码保护和加密Excel 文件

    62840

    ChatGPT Excel 大师

    请教 ChatGPT 指导您创建跳转到工作簿特定位置或资源动态超链接。ChatGPT 提示“想在 Excel 工作簿中创建交互式超链接,允许用户导航到特定位置或资源。...ChatGPT 提示“想创建一个自动化创建新工作簿、复制工作表并在 Excel 文件中组织数据宏。...2.与 ChatGPT 合作讨论加密技术、密码保护和安全存储实践,以保护文件安全。ChatGPT 提示“ Excel 文件中有机密项目数据。如何使用加密和强密码安全地存储它们?...密码管理 专业提示使用 ChatGPT 建议为 Excel 文件安全管理密码,包括强密码创建、存储和保护。步骤 1. 确定需要密码 Excel 文件和帐户。2....与 ChatGPT 交流,讨论密码最佳实践、密码生成方法,以及安全管理密码技巧,以保护文件安全。ChatGPT 提示“需要通过强密码增强 Excel 文件安全性。

    9400

    ONLYOFFICE是怎样加密保护你文件

    科技高速发展今天,给我们带来了诸多便利,但同时也带来了许多担忧,你是否被大数据监控过?那种没有任何丝毫隐私感觉怎么样?反正很反感那种被监控感觉。...文本文档密码保护 Word编辑器中,您可以为整个文件设置密码,帮助你对你隐私进行全方位保护, ONLYOFFICE承诺,坚决保护用户文本文档数据安全。不会泄露。...注意;如果密码不慎忘记或丢失,则无法将其恢复,请将密码牢牢记住,以免造成不必要麻烦。 但是每次打开文件进行编辑时,都需要输入密码。...要对单独工作表进行密码保护,请点击“保护工作表”选项并设置密码。您可以完全或部分地限制编辑,您可以应用包含文件和作者信息水印,以便在分发文件时保护内容权利。...增强文档保护 7.3 版本中引入了另一种采用密码保护文本文档选项,同时还可限制仅可对文件进行特定操作,如:只读、表单填写、评论或跟踪更改。

    88520

    如何在Linux中打开、提取和创建rar文件

    unsetunset创建密码保护 RAR 文件unsetunset 为了增强 RAR 档案安全性,您可以创建密码保护 RAR 文件。这可确保只有拥有正确密码用户才能访问档案内容。...请按照以下步骤操作: 打开终端 - Linux 系统上启动终端应用程序。 导航到目录 - 使用 cd 命令导航到要压缩到密码保护 RAR 存档文件所在目录。...创建密码保护 RAR 文件 - 要创建密码保护 RAR 存档,请使用带有 -p 选项 rar 命令,后跟所需存档名称、密码以及要包含在存档中文件或目录。...等待压缩-rar命令将在当前目录中创建密码保护RAR存档。这可能需要一些时间,具体取决于文件大小和系统性能。 压缩完成后,您将获得一个密码保护 RAR 档案,需要正确密码才能访问其内容。...通过遵循本指南中概述步骤,你可以无缝处理 RAR 文件,无论你需要提取现有档案内容还是创建密码保护 RAR 文件以增强安全性。

    22710

    Excel编程周末速成班第3课:Excel对象模型

    如果没有命名参数,则该方法只能根据其参数列表中位置来标识一个参数,因此你必须为要忽略所有可选参数包括占位符(逗号)以使用默认值。...例如,你程序打开一个工作簿需要使用其现有的一个工作表。在其他时候,该对象不存在,并且你程序必须创建该对象并获得引用(例如,当向工作簿中添加新工作表时)。...这是因为Excel具有两类工作表,其中包含数据行和列以及嵌入式图表工作表和图表工作表(仅包含一个图表)。因此,Sheets集合包含Sheet对象,两种类型:工作表和图表工作表。...Template是一个可选参数,用于指定现有工作簿文件名称。如果包含该参数,则基于现有工作簿创建一个工作簿;如果省略该参数,则创建一个包含默认数量空工作工作簿。...如果省略,则Excel会自动添加它。如果你不希望工作簿保存在Excel默认数据文件夹中,则名称还可以包括驱动器和/或路径信息。

    5.1K30
    领券